    As I said previously, I could write a novel on the fan gameday experience and culture. I will try and be brief. What it was before 2013, before UW left the WCHA is dead and will need to be rebuilt from the ground up.
    The fan culture and experience was dying well before then, if you ask me.

    I could tell a notable difference in the atmosphere in the Kohl during the 2005-06 and 2009-10 campaigns: The fans weren’t as loud, the student section less full, the band was more regularly being shut out in favor of canned music on the PA system.

    Those were two winning seasons, each before the Penn State announcement, so I’m going to say that the root cause goes deeper. And I’m probably not even qualified to guess what exactly that cause was. I usually point to the canned music, but perhaps that’s more of a symptom than a cause.

    Roughly a decade of bad hockey and the loss of a sense of tradition has certainly made all of the problems (exponentially?) worse: going to a Badger game now feels less like a collegiate event and more like a low-rent minor league game. Given that things were trending this way before realignment or the sense that Eaves had to go, I doubt it’s coming back even if the team wins more games and wins back fans.

        I agree that it wasn't a sudden switch resulting from realignment. The fan culture decay had begun long before. Although it was before my time at UW, from the stories I have been told, I'd hypothesize that the decay started (or dramatically accelerated) with the move to the Kohl Center and the sanitization of the game experience. More fans in the building will result in more excitement and energy but the lowest common denominator, corporate dictated, sterile environment.

        I mentioned 2013 because I view the switch from the WCHA to the BTHC as the point of no return. Long term rivalries were tossed aside, the ability of rival fans to visit was drastically decreased, scheduling changed from the typical Friday/Saturday series all during a time where the team wasn't very (any?) good. It was the PERFECT off point for disillusioned fans to exit. The results from that point to the presence have done nothing to help build/grow/restore rivalries with Michigan and Michigan State which existed before the formation of the CCHA let alone maintain the rivalry with UMN.

        • Here’s the thing, though. I’ve been to Tech games in the past few years when they weren't so hot, and their barn is rocking. I hate to say it, but I think the Kohl Center actually hurts Badger hockey. Unless it is near a sellout it feels empty - even with a crowd size that any other team would salivate over. There is something to be said about the energy of a 5,000- seat arena that is legitimately full and a 15,000-seat arena with 7,000 people in it.
